Before hiring, verify that ProTec operates as a mold inspector only. Industry standards flag a conflict of interest when inspectors also perform remediation work, since they'd profit from finding problems. In Washington, anyone performing mold remediation must hold a Licensed Mold Professional credential from the DC Department of Energy and Environment (DOEE). Ask whether ProTec holds this license and, critically, whether they handle remediation themselves - if they do, consider getting a second opinion from an independent inspector before moving forward with any treatment work.
